Title:
THERMAL DESORPTION SAMPLE-TUBE AND ITS SAMPLE

Abstract:

P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To prevent the deformation or breakage of a thermal desorption sample tube when the tube is connected by reducing the dead volume of the tube with a simple constitution and, at the same time, increasing the strength of the junction by forming a smaller inner diameter section by a prescribed length on the downstream side of the sample heating and expelling section of the tube in the moving direction of samples.
SOLUTION: A thermal desorption tube 11 is composed of a sample heating and expelling section 11a which is heated by means of a heat block and non-heating sections 11b and 11c and a smaller inner diameter section 12a is formed throughout the downstream non-heating section 11b. On the other hand, a sealing material 21 having low absorptivity against components to be measured and air permeability is arranged at both ends of a through hole 12 and the space between the sealing material 21 is filled up with a bulky collection-material 22. The inside diameter of the section 12a is made as small as possible within the extent in which a capillary tube can be inserted into the section 12a in a non-contacting state and adjusted to about 1/3 of that of the through hole 12 and the length of the section 12a is made nearly equal to that of the non-heating section 11b. Since the wall thickness of the section 12a becomes thicker than that of the other part, the strength of the section 12a is increased accordingly. Since the tube 11 has a small surface area, in addition, the sample adsorbing amount of the tube 11 becomes smaller accordingly.
